Job description

Overview

We are looking for a candidate that can thrive in a demanding and fast-paced environment. The Express Lube Technician is responsible for performing minor repairs and inspections on vehicles in a quick and thorough manner, as assigned, and in accordance with factory and dealership specifications and standards.

The Express Lube Technician is also responsible for communicating with the management team, service consultant, and the guest at all points of service repair. This is a full-time position; our Express Lube Technicians get to work with an amazing team and by working for Longo Lexus, they are surrounded by only the best.

The Express Lube Technician Position has a Pay Scale consisting of the following elements and ranges. Wages include Base Hourly Compensation starting at $19.00. The position may also pay a production bonus based on individual or team performance that may range from $0.00 (if baseline benchmarks are not met) without any fixed upper limit.

Responsibilities
  • Performs oil changes on guest vehicles.
  • Inspects oil, cabin, air filters, and vehicle fluid levels and replaces or replenishes as necessary.
  • Checks tire pressures and adds air, as needed.
  • Rotates tires and inspects brake linings/drums and brake pads/discs.
  • Performs a thorough check of guest’s vehicles, refers needed repairs and preventive maintenance to ASM.
  • Documents all work performed on repair order and inspection sheet.
  • Operates and maintains in good condition all lubrication equipment.
  • Assists the service department, as needed.
  • Operates all tools and equipment in a safe manner.
  • Achieves the production objectives set by management.
  • Maintains assigned workspace in an organized and clean manner.
  • Maintains high ethical standards in all actions.
  • Maintains a high level of grooming, hygiene, and uniform appearance.
Qualifications
  • A high school diploma or equivalent; Automotive Program/School required or currently enrolled.
  • A minimum of one (1) year automotive repair experience desired; or a combination of education and experience.
  • Comprehensive knowledge of automotive repair and maintenance required.
  • Fully proficient in basic mathematical principles and application (adding, subtracting, dividing, multiplying, and percentages).
  • Ability to operate manual transmission vehicles; determine causes of operating errors and decide what to do about it.
  • Must have great attention to detail and ability to read and comprehend instructions and information in the English language.
  • A California driver’s license and an acceptable driving record are required.
